    KCET is not sufficient for B.Tech admissions at the Central University of Karnataka. The university accepts both CUET-UG and JEE scores for admission to B.Tech courses. For specific programs like B.Tech in Electronics and Communication Engineering and B.Tech in Electrical Engineering, 50% of seats are filled based on merit in the NTA-CUET (UG)-2023, with the remaining 50% based on performance in the JEE-Main Exam (2023) for eligible candidates.
